Philip Lewis is an Australian racing driver with a passion for motorsport, currently noted for his participation in the F5000 Tasman Cup Revival Series in New Zealand. Born on September 7, 1957, in Cessnock, Australia, Lewis brings a wealth of experience to the track. While specific details on wins, poles, podiums and fastest laps are not available, his continued presence in the F5000 series demonstrates a commitment to the sport and a drive to compete.
Lewis has been seen driving a Dino 206 S-R at the Phillip Island Classic, a recreation of chassis 032 constructed in the 1990s, showcasing his interest in historic racing cars. The vehicle, built by Sam Johnson in Australia, features a 2.3-liter V6 engine.
